International students are currently eligible to make application to
our 1230-hour Associate of Science (AS) in Holistic Health degree program, which includes all curriculum hours for the MT and HHP certificate programs. At this time, IPSB College is unable to accept international student applications solely to our Massage Therapy (MT) and Holistic Health Practitioner (HHP) certificate programs. However, students will receive separate MT and HHP certificates, in addition to their AS diploma, upon completion of the AS program.
Qualified international applicants are typically required to complete
the three-year AS program at a minimum rate of approximately 12 course
units per academic quarter. Most international students enter the
United States under F-1 Student Visa status, and the college provides
an I-20 Immigration Form to cover the duration of each student's
period of study. International students are generally not permitted to
work during their period of study, but a designated period of Optional
Practical Training (OPT) is available. For further details, please
